CUE v2.13.80 causing Windows not to shut down.


IcEWoLF

Recommended Posts

After upgrading to the latest version I've been having this issue, my system won't shut down, it gets stuck at the windows shut down loading screen. Everything freezes there.

 

When I uninstalled CUE everything started shutting down fine.

 

Then I did a fresh install on CUE, deleted all profiles/firmware and the issue started happening again.

 

Suggestions?

You may wish to configure your system to allow a manual crash dump to be taken when your system hangs during shutdown. Then you can file a ticket with Corsair support so that a developer can analyze the dump file and determine why your system is hanging.

The software doesn't delete settings unless you check the box so I don't understand what you mean by it doesn't save configs.

 

CUE doesn't affect shutdown unless the shutdown causes a crash. Typically this isn't a result of CUE but something that affects Qt (our framework). We would need additional info like your logs to analyze why without guessing.
